Set Default Keyboard Language auf OnePlus
Gboard on OnePlus phones always loads the language that sits at the top of your installed keyboard list. If a messaging app or input field opens with the wrong layout, the language order in Gboard needs adjusting, not the app itself.
This happens most often after installing a second or third keyboard language. Gboard keeps using whichever language was added last as the default, ignoring the one you actually type in most.
To fix it, move your preferred language to the first position in the list:
Open the Settings ➔ Tap on System ➔ Tap on Languages & input ➔ Tap on Virtual keyboard ➔ Tap on Gboard ➔ Tap on Languages ➔ Tap on Edit ➔ Tap and hold a keyboard language ➔ Drag the keyboard language to the first position ➔ Release the keyboard language to position it ➔ Tap on Back
Once released in the top slot, that language becomes the default. Gboard applies it immediately in every app without needing a restart.
If several layouts are still installed below it, you can leave them in place. Only the order matters for which one appears first when you open the keyboard.
